Default AVS & VGRS and Height High Options

I drove a friends 2010 LS460 AWD yesterday for about 300 miles. It had the Adaptive Variable Air Suspension (AVS) the Variable gear Ratio Steering (VGRS) and Height High Options. I see these were standard on the 2010 LS600h L, LS460 AWD and the LS 460 L AWD. They were an option on the 2010 RWD LS460 L. How many folks driving the RWD LS 460 L regardless of year have these options? I do not have these options on our 2010 LS460 L.

I found the sport setting rather rough and the comfort setting quite nice. The friend keeps it set in the middle normal position mostly because she does not know what it does. I pushed the Height High button and a light appeared on the dash. This reminded me of the air suspension on my fathers 1995 Cartier Lincoln Town Car. Nice ride but you could hear the little air compressor ever now and then and when it was parked in the garage you could hear the compressor keeping it pumped up once a day.

I have these options on a 2012 RWD LWB. The height button raises the car by an inch to clear curbs, potholes etc. Once the car is travelling > 25mph it goes down to normal height. I tend to leave the car in comfort mode as I prefer that to sport mode.
